Output 6d904f67eec52d0e0718162eb2345bb6f3d4ec33f927d8b7fb8b8533fb12ed63:2

value
1349638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984bdc101acfec1749224b4463a25ae057173772 OP_EQUAL
address
3FaHWXAKsnv5fpwjHu5aEtxQgp6vCUPZsa
transaction
6d904f67eec52d0e0718162eb2345bb6f3d4ec33f927d8b7fb8b8533fb12ed63
spent
true